My Humble Advice On Long-Term Travel Via The Bahn (Railway of Germany)

 1. Load the Bahn app on your smart-phone....it'll provide updates if  'crap'  occurs.

2.  Always be ready for a plan 'B'  situation....meaning a overnight in cow-town.

3.  AC on the ICE trains (high-speed rail)....is marginal. If above 35 C....it won't be effective.

4.  Reserve seats when possible.

5.  If you get stuck in some city....waiting five hours for the next leg of the trip....don't go loitering around the train station.

6.  Keep a couple of coins on you....for station toilets.

7.  On ICE trains....it's 100-percent chance of a ticket-audit.

8.  Accept the fact  that the Bahn is 'on-time'....about 65-percent of the time....so you have hefty odds of missing a train in your 3-leg trip.

9.  In a station like Frankfurt....there's forty-odd junkie/nutcases wandering around....be aware of that.

10. Don't travel via rail...if you know of a winter-storm, or a massive rainfall period.
